본문 바로가기

Programming/python

[열혈강의 파이썬] 제1부. 파이썬 배우기 - 연습문제

 자... 다른거 다 각설하고 바로 손풀기에 딱 좋은 문제로 갑시다.

 

 우선 문제에서 주어진대로 인터프리터에서 코드를 휘리릭 써줬더니 현재시간이 나왔습니다. 그러니까, time 이라는 모듈을 모셔놓고 asctime() 으로 현재시간을 표시하는 것이군요.... 만인의 처녀작인 헬로 월드 다음으로 쉬운녀석이네 생각하면서 미리 설치해둔 Vim 으로 후닥닥 스크립트를 만들어봤습니다.


 
 뭐 별거있남?? 인터프리터에서 실행한 내용 그대로 옮겨 적어주고 저장.... 파일이름은 time.py 라고 해주고 실행!!!!




  했더니만 음 -ㅅ-??? 아무것도 안뜨는데?? 이상했습니다... 혹시 책을 잘못읽은 것은 아닌지 다시 한번 정독을 해보니 아!!!




  이건 분명 실행결과를 보여주기도 전에 스크립트가 종료되어 버려서 그런것이리라 생각하고 키보드를 입력받는 명령어를 하나 끄적여줬습니다. 그리고 저장하고 다시 실행!!!


 
 그랬더니 이번엔 키보드를 입력받는 명령어만 꼴랑 실행되지 뭡니까...
 -ㅅ-... 이거 뭔가가 잘못된거야... 개정판이라더니... 초장부터 이런 실수를 하다니.... ㅉㅉㅉ 하면서 책을 덮으려다가 혹시나 싶어서... 정~말 혹시나 싶어서 asctime() 실행결과를 보여달라는 print 를 스크립트에 추가했습니다.


 

 Vim 에서도 print 라는 녀석을 국빈 다음으로 취급하는게 어찌 수상했습니다.


 

그리고 실행하니 어얽 -ㅂ-;;;;;;
된다...
.........

 죄송합니다, 선생님..... 굽실굽실....

 그러니까 개나리 넷북이,

"한국말이 아닌 파이썬말인건 알겠는데 화면에 뿌리라는 말은 하지 않았으니 나만 알고있겠삼 ㅇㅅㅇ.... ㅋㅋ " 

 라는 꼴입니다 -ㅅ-;;;; 정리하기 위해서 바로 print 를 끄적여 스샷을 찍었습니다만, 사실 a 라는 변수를 지정해 거기에 집어넣고 a 를 보여달라 쌩때 쓰다가 퇴짜맞고 '우리... 한번 진지하게 얘기해보자...' 하면서 바로 보여달라 하니 그제서야 현재시간을 보여준 것입니다.

 메소드가 어쩌구 하는게 울렁증이 날 분들을 위해 그런말은 최대한 자제하겠습니다. 저 또한 메소드가 어쩌구 보다 그냥 이런게 이렇다는 식으로 이해하다보니;;;;

암튼 하나 해결했습니다. 이렇게 1부를 마치고 이제 2부로 넘어갑니다.
근데 이게... 2부는 조금 내용이 많네요...???
언제 또 포스팅이 올라갈지는 장담드릴 수 없습니다.... 아무튼 블로그를 채워나가기 위해서라도 공부를 하고 올릴거라는 점은 확실하니 기대아닌 기대 옆구리 찔러 부탁드립니다.